The Safety of COVID-19 Vaccines for Alaska Native / American Indian (AN/AI) Peoples

All of the COVID-19 vaccines available to Alaska Native / American Indian (AN/AI) peoples are safe and effective. Because of pre-existing health disparities, AN/AI peoples are more likely than other populations to experience adverse effects due to COVID-19 infection. The Association of American Indian Physicians, as well as State and Federal agencies, and Tribal health organizations, strongly encourage you to get...READ MORE

The Relevance of COVID-19 Vaccine for AN/AI People

A research study published in 2023 examined the effectiveness of COVID-19 vaccines specifically in Alaska Native / American Indian (ANAI) peoples. It showed that vaccines were very effective at preventing severe COVID-19 disease and hospitalization in ANAI peoples. Vaccination in ANAI communities reduced the number of people who became severely sick or hospitalized from COVID-19....READ MORE

AN/AI People and Research on the COVID-19 Vaccines

ANAI peoples were included in clinical trials of the COVID-19 vaccine developed by Pfizer. But not at the same level as other races and ethnicities. In general, about 0.6% of Pfizer clinical trial participants were ANAI peoples, or around half the rate of overall population of ANAI people in the United States, which is 1.3%....READ MORE
